박상찬 교수의 연구실은 조직과 제도의 상호작용을 중심으로, 규제 기관의 의사결정 과정, 전문직의 직업적 규범 준수, 조직 내 제도적 구조의 구현 과정, 그리고 신제도주의 이론의 이론적 발전에 초점을 맞추고 있습니다. 특히 제도적 압력과 기술적 합리성 간의 괴리, 외부 위협이 공동운명감을 어떻게 형성하는지, 그리고 사회적 평가 허구적 기제가 환경적 평판에 미치는 영향 등을 다룹니다. 연구는 실증적 데이터와 이론적 분석을 융합하여 조직 현상의 복잡성을 해석하는 데 기여합니다.

Why do scientists withhold information from colleagues, violating the professional norm of sharing? Norm violations are usually attributed to individual interests that lead scientists to reject professional norms. In contrast, we take the view that norm violations can occur when professional norms are valued but it is difficult to ascertain the appropriate course of professional conduct. Although firms generally strive to enhance social evaluations, scholars have noted that such evaluations may not completely reflect actual performance of the firms. Extending this approach to the domain of environmental sustainability, we focus on the importance of social evaluation heuristics and explore how a firm’s status, or generalized evaluation not directly linked to environmental performance, plays a key role in shaping audience perceptions on its environmental reputation. Prior work on innovation has generally emphasized the importance of an organization’s exposure to external knowledge. This study, in contrast, redirects our attention toward conditions under which such exposure serves as constraints on organizational endeavors to achieve environmentally preferable innovation. Digital pathology incorporates the acquisition, management, sharing, and interpretation of pathological information, including slides and data, in a digital environment. Digital slides are created using a scanning device to capture a high-resolution image on glass slides for analysis on a computer or a mobile device. Building on the literature on resource reconfiguration theory, we formulate a new theoretical framework that explains how executive redeployment within a diversified firm transfers different types of human capital embodied in executives to different units facing specific business challenges.
